I have not used Sino-link but I was in discussion with them at one point, until I read the contract.
I remember that the pay was cr@p, 3000 RMB, and that there was a clause in the contract that stated that if you do not finish your contract without a valid reason, validity determined by them, you are legally obliged to to pay them your salary for the remainder of the contract term. So, if I had needed to return to the states for any reason I would potentially have to pay them 3000 RMB per month for however long was remaining on the contract. The contract also stated that, since they are based in Utah (I think), they will file suit in either China or the U.S. to recover this money.
Things may have changed since then; that was three years ago. But read the contract carefully |
